This weekend, my cousin Mike from Virginia Beach will be coming up to begin the process of eliminating & sorting through the belongings of his parents, my aunt & uncle. I was told by my uncle to begin looking through the various areas to see if there were things I wanted. I started in the garage, where my late uncle Orville's 92' Jeep Cherokee has been sitting since shortly after his death in March. The catalytic converter & muffler fell off last Winter after a snowstorm, forcing it's incarceration. 100,876 miles on the odometer.. belongings in the cargo area just as my uncle had left them. The battery was stone cold dead from sitting, & the driver's rear tire was half flat. It had almost a sad look to it, as if it knew it's owner was gone. I pushed it out of the garage until a co-worker came to jump start it. With just a couple revolutions of the starter, the 4.0 liter straight 6 engine came to life.. sounding like a demo car ready to do some damage. Once that was moved out & behind the garage, the trip down memory lane began. I saw items that were once my folks from years ago when I was little... turn style clothes rack, mattress beaters, an old street sign, Wham-O Frisbee horseshoes, lawn jarts with the metal tips, & other items that reminded me of warm, Summer days & cookouts there. In the attic was items that dated back to WW1, pics & belongings that were of / from my great aunts, uncles, & grandparents. The house itself still has a faint smell of pipe tobacco, which my uncle used to smoke in a corncob pipe. I have no doubt that in the days to come next week, that my cousin & I will uncover more amazing things, pieces of the past, & we'll share trips down memory lane. Many things will be discarded.. some will be sold.. others donated to the historical society. In those items, my aunt & uncle's legend will carry on, & I am thankful for having been able to experience what I have with them the past 40 years.
